How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Toms River?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Toms River Studio Apartments | $1,920 | $1,820 | $2,020 |
| Toms River 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,097 | $691 | $2,706 |
| Toms River 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,657 | $728 | $5,661 |
Toms River 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,834 | $844 | $6,927 |
| Toms River 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,000 | $3,000 | $3,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Toms River Apartments
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Toms River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Toms River is $3,834.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Toms River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Toms River is a 2,176 square feet unit starting from $4,025 at Green Meadows at Pleasant Plains.
What is the average size for Toms River 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Toms River is currently 1,800 sq ft.
